Babysitting toddler twins can be a challenging task, but with some preparation and patience, you can have a successful babysitting experience. Here are some tips on how to babysit toddler twins: 1. Get to know the children: Before you start babysitting, spend some time with the children to get to know their personalities, likes, and dislikes. This will help you to engage with them and keep them entertained. 2. Prepare for the day: Bring along some snacks, toys, and games to keep the children occupied. Make sure you have all the essentials, such as diapers, wipes, and a change of clothes. 3. Establish a routine: Toddlers thrive on routine, so try to follow their usual schedule as much as possible. This will help to keep them calm and settled. 4. Set up a safe environment: Ensure that the house is baby-proofed and all potential hazards are removed or secured. This will help to prevent accidents and keep the children safe. 5. Keep them entertained: Toddlers have short attention spans, so it's important to have a variety of activities to keep them occupied. Consider playing games, reading books, doing puzzles, or going outside to play. 6. Be patient: Twins can be demanding, so be patient and remain calm. If one child needs attention, try to involve the other child in the activity or find a way to keep them occupied. 7. Communicate with the parents: If you have any concerns or questions, don't hesitate to communicate with the parents. They will appreciate your efforts and may be able to provide you with additional tips or insights into the children's routines. By following these tips, you can have a successful babysitting experience with toddler twins. Remember to be patient, flexible, and have fun!
